WBFF Fox 45 :: Saving You Money: Black Friday Apps
As many of you are fine tuning your shopping strategy for Black Friday here are some helpful tips before you hit the stores. Stacy Case has the story in tonight’s Saving You Money.  

You can keep up with a lot of circulars if you want but the easiest, most cost effective way to shop is with that perfect app. Black Friday App is a great one. It lets you browse Black Friday deals by category. The app also lets you make a list of things you're interested in.

At the store, but forgot your coupons?   Download “CouponSherpa.”  This app has in store mobile coupons that the clerk can scan right from your mobile device. Shop Savvy is another good app which lets you use your smartphone camera to scan prices and search for the best deals online and in the store. And you can budget your purchase down to the penny with the Discount and Tax Calculator App. This lets you estimate the savings, including the sale price before you ever leave the house. And you know how crowded some retailers can be on Black Friday...

To help, Wal-Mart has worked with crowd control consultants across the country to develop this app which will take you right to the items on your list. 

“It actually has an in store feature so you can make your shopping list ahead of time of what you want to map out and it will take you aisle by aisle where you need to go inside the store to find that item,” said Dianna Gee a spokesperson for Wal-Mart.Saving You Money: Black Friday Apps

Haslam's chief deputy Claude Ramsey to retire
June 19, 2013 16:41 GMT

NASHVILLE, Tenn. (AP) -- Gov. Bill Haslam says chief deputy Claude Ramsey is retiring at the end of August to spend more time with his family in Chattanooga.

The Republican governor said in a news release on Wednesday that the 70-year-old Ramsey has been integral to his administration on key initiatives that include civil service reform, economic development efforts, workforce development training and improved operation of state government.

Ramsey was elected to the General Assembly in 1972 where he served four years in the House. He was Hamilton County's mayor for 16 years.

His last day on the job is August 31.
